Cybersecurity is the practice of protecting systems, networks, and data from digital attacks, unauthorized access, and damage. It encompasses strategies, technologies, and practices designed to safeguard digital assets across various environments.
In today’s increasingly digital world, the need for security in cyberspace is more critical than ever. Cybersecurity refers to the practice of protecting systems, networks, programs, and data from digital attacks. These attacks are usually aimed at accessing, changing, or destroying sensitive information; extorting money from users; or interrupting normal business processes.

The future of cybersecurity will focus on AI-driven defense mechanisms, automation, and proactive threat detection to combat increasingly sophisticated cyber threats.
Key technical skills in cybersecurity include network security, cryptography, ethical hacking, threat analysis, incident response, and familiarity with firewalls and intrusion detection systems.
Cybersecurity is highly relevant across industries, as every sector—from finance to healthcare—requires robust protection against data breaches, cyber attacks, and regulatory compliance risks.
Cybersecurity includes understanding network protocols, encryption, risk management, security policies, and threat landscapes to effectively safeguard digital assets.
